L-Theanine is an amino acid found in the leaves of the tea plant, Camellia sinensis. It has gained considerable attention in the supplement industry due to its unique effects on the brain, particularly when combined with stimulants. Pre-workout formulas often rely on high doses of caffeine to deliver energy and focus for intense training sessions. The specific role of L-Theanine is to modulate the stimulatory experience, creating a more controlled and effective mental state. This dual-action approach maximizes the benefits of stimulants while mitigating their common drawbacks.
How L-Theanine Affects Brain Chemistry
L-Theanine crosses the blood-brain barrier, allowing it to directly influence central nervous system activity. Once in the brain, it acts as an analog of the excitatory neurotransmitter glutamate. This amino acid promotes the generation of alpha brain waves, which are associated with a state of relaxed, yet alert, attention.
L-Theanine supports the levels of several key neurotransmitters. It increases the production of gamma-aminobutyric acid (GABA), the primary inhibitory neurotransmitter in the brain. This action helps induce a sense of calm and relaxation without causing drowsiness. Furthermore, L-Theanine enhances the release of dopamine and serotonin, contributing to improved mood and cognitive function.
Optimizing Stimulant Performance
The primary function of L-Theanine in a pre-workout supplement is its synergistic relationship with caffeine. Caffeine is a powerful central nervous system stimulant, but its use can lead to anxiety, an elevated heart rate, and the “jitters.” L-Theanine counteracts these negative experiences by providing a calming influence that balances the stimulant’s rush.
By modulating brain wave activity and increasing inhibitory neurotransmitters like GABA, L-Theanine smooths the stimulating effects of caffeine. This preserves mental alertness while reducing physical tension. The result is an improved ability to maintain sustained focus, which benefits complex movements or endurance during a workout.
Combining L-Theanine with caffeine improves reaction time and the ability to switch between mentally demanding tasks accurately. By mitigating the sudden spike and subsequent crash associated with high-dose caffeine, L-Theanine helps sustain energy and concentration throughout the entire training session.
Recommended Use and Safety Profile
To achieve the intended synergistic effect, the dosage of L-Theanine must relate to the amount of caffeine. Studies suggest the optimal ratio of L-Theanine to caffeine is between 1:1 and 2:1. For instance, 150 mg of caffeine should be paired with 150 mg to 300 mg of L-Theanine.
The effective dose for promoting relaxation and focus falls within the range of 100 mg to 400 mg. Taking L-Theanine 30 to 60 minutes before exercise aligns with the timing of other pre-workout ingredients. This allows it to begin modulating neurotransmitter activity as the stimulant effects peak.
L-Theanine has a favorable safety profile and is well-tolerated at common dosages. It is non-sedative and does not cause drowsiness, making it suitable for use before physical activity. Individuals should assess their tolerance and consider the total combined dosage to ensure a positive and effective training experience.
